IP查询
查询
你查询的IP:[118.224.240.37] 地理位置:中国–北京–北京
最新查询
203.80.144.84
116.194.219.213
211.96.143.246
124.42.67.33
119.128.135.248
58.154.23.218
221.122.65.140
58.32.138.48
119.84.105.21
118.224.240.37
203.174.96.115
116.204.168.63
119.32.148.114
203.152.64.29
124.112.47.23
121.48.187.212
121.16.180.19
210.79.64.49
221.12.27.245
124.160.248.181
123.100.33.198
203.156.192.83
121.170.16.223
203.207.64.76
118.212.71.200
117.59.39.42
202.122.128.112
119.148.160.180
122.4.82.191
202.124.24.34
124.72.98.210